One Pot Wonder Pasta – BEFORE Once in awhile a dish comes along and stuns you and makes you rethink the way you cook.

» One Pot Wonder Tomato Basil Pasta Recipe

This miracle throw-everything-in-a-pot pasta dish has done that for me. You literally throw in all the ingredients for this dish – including the uncooked pasta – and then Flame On! You cook it all together and DO NOT DRAIN the pasta. You just cook it up and starch leaches out of the pasta and makes a rich, warm sauce for the noodles. I started with the idea from a photo I saw in this months’s Martha Stewart Living magazine, but I added some things to make this recipe my own and that I think make the dish even better: some crumbled oregano leaves and a little olive oil for richness. I was so nervous about cooking the linguine right with the other ingredients, but I took a leap of faith. NOTE: This recipe and new technique just scream out for experimentation by passionate cooks, so please feel free to tweak as desired, and come back and let us know your favorite version(s)!

Creamy Corn Soup with Queso Fresco and Cilantro

The temperatures we were having last week were in the high nineties and soup was the last thing on my mind. But finally we are back in the eighties, and a bowl of soup is always comforting to me. Inspired from a Colombian soup called Crema De Mazorca from the Andean region of Colombia, this soup is sweet and creamy, made with fresh summer corn.

I didn't use any cream, instead it's simmered in low fat milk and thickened with a potato, once pureed it's thick and velvety. Sugar-Free Vanilla Bean Ice Cream {Low Carb, Low Cal & Egg Free} Vanilla Bean Ice Cream that’s sugar free, low carb, egg free and low calorie too?
